Papua New Guinea Lowest Gross Savings

10.99% in 1989
Gross savings as % of GDP · World Bank

The lowest gross savings in Papua New Guinea was 10.99% in 1989. The top 5 years were: 1989 (10.99%), 1981 (11.45%), 1982 (11.79%), 1985 (12.34%), 1987 (13.55%).
